Causes of Cushing’s syndrome:

Causes of cushing’s syndrome are-

1. ACTH-dependent:

a) Pituitary adenoma secreting ACTH- causing bilateral adrenal hyperplasia (i.e. Cushing’s disease)

b) Ectopic ACTH syndrome (e.g. bronchial carcinoid, small-cell carcinoma of the lung)

c) Iatrogenic (ACTH therapy)

2. ACTH-independent:

a) Iatrogenic (chronic glucocorticoid therapy)

b) Adrenal adenoma or carcinoma

3. Pseudo-Cushing’s syndrome:

Here there is increased cortisol level due to other illness like-

i) Excess intake of alcohol

ii) Obesity

iii) Major depressive illness.
